Output 31a88412408677f5f6d52bb2cc274486231ffadf2e3c9cf42b7360ae4d9d75e8:0

value
270076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3b4b64ed52c00e55883d5d539a5854dfb3cb30 OP_EQUAL
address
32oh4haSurDoHHwk4mez593syjVsrRBRrw
transaction
31a88412408677f5f6d52bb2cc274486231ffadf2e3c9cf42b7360ae4d9d75e8
spent
true